A blog built with Vue 2.0, vue-router & vuex, with server-side rendering

The main technical stack: express, mongoose, vue2, vue2-router, vuex, webpack, babel, eslint

The configuration file: src/api/config-client.js (The browser)
api: Address of the API (For example: /api/)
The configuration file: src/api/config-server.js (The server side)
api: Address of the API (For example: http://localhost:8080)
port: Start the port

Start:

install NodeJS: https://nodejs.org/zh-cn/

install Mongodb: https://www.mongodb.com/download-center#community

# Install dependencies
$ yarn  #or  npm install
# Note: do not install with CNPM dependency

# Develop
$ npm run dev

# Product
$ npm run build

# Start (need to generate a static file)
$ npm run start

Home Site http://localhost:8080

Login http://localhost:8080/backend

Add Administrator http://localhost:8080/api/backend

After the success of the administrator to add, will automatically generate the admin.lock file locking, if you need to continue to add, please just delete the file

notice:

Because babelrc configuration

"presets": [
    ["env", {
        "targets": {
            "chrome": 52
        }
    }]
]

So, in the development environment, please use chrome52 + open, if you need other low browser version, please modify the root directory of the .Babelrc file
